A <a title=\"8 Signs of a Good College Study Group \u2013 Explain Learning\" href=\"https:\/\/explainlearning.com\/blog\/8-signs-of-a-good-college-study-group-explain-learning\/\"><strong>good college study group<\/strong><\/a> provides a supportive learning environment where you can:<\/p>\n<ul>\n<li><strong>Gain different perspectives:<\/strong> Collaborating with peers exposes you to diverse viewpoints and approaches to problem-solving.<\/li>\n<li><strong>Improve understanding:<\/strong> Explaining concepts to others solidifies your own grasp of the material.<\/li>\n<li><strong>Boost motivation:<\/strong> Studying with others can increase motivation and accountability.<\/li>\n<li><strong>Reduce stress:<\/strong> Sharing the academic burden with peers can alleviate stress and anxiety.<\/li>\n<li><strong>Enhance learning:<\/strong> Active participation in group discussions and activities deepens your understanding of the subject matter.<\/li>\n<\/ul>\n<h2><strong>15 Effective Ideas for College Study Group Sessions:<\/strong><\/h2>\n<p>Now, let&#8217;s explore 15 effective ideas to maximize the effectiveness of your <strong>college study group sessions<\/strong>, whether they are <a title=\"How to Start a Study Group: A Step-by-Step Guide\" href=\"https:\/\/explainlearning.com\/blog\/start-study-group\/\"><strong>online study group<\/strong><\/a> meetings or in-person gatherings:<\/p>\n<ol>\n<li><strong>Set Clear Goals:<\/strong> Before each session, define specific objectives. What topics will you cover? What do you hope to achieve? Clear goals help keep the session focused and productive.<\/li>\n<li><strong>Create a Schedule:<\/strong> Establish a regular meeting schedule that works for all members. Consistency is key to building a strong and effective study group.<\/li>\n<li><strong>Choose the Right Platform:<\/strong> For <strong>online college study group<\/strong> sessions, select a platform that facilitates communication and collaboration. Options include video conferencing tools like Zoom or Google Meet, or dedicated e-learning platform for college study group management.<\/li>\n<li><strong>Designate Roles:<\/strong> Assign different roles to members, such as facilitator, note-taker, or timekeeper. Rotating roles ensures everyone participates actively and develops different skills.<\/li>\n<li><strong>Review and Discuss Lecture Notes:<\/strong> Start each session by reviewing and discussing lecture notes. Clarify any confusing points and fill in any gaps in understanding.<\/li>\n<li><strong>Brainstorm and Mind Map:<\/strong> Use brainstorming and mind mapping techniques to explore concepts, generate ideas, and connect different topics.<\/li>\n<li><strong>Practice Problem Solving:<\/strong> Dedicate a significant portion of each session to practicing problem-solving. Work through practice questions, discuss different approaches, and explain your reasoning to each other.<\/li>\n<li><strong>Create and Share Study Guides:<\/strong> Collaborate on creating comprehensive study guides that summarize key concepts, formulas, and important information.<\/li>\n<li><strong>Quiz Each Other:<\/strong> Develop practice quizzes and quiz each other to reinforce learning and identify areas where you need to focus more.<\/li>\n<li><strong>Simulate Exam Conditions:<\/strong> Occasionally, simulate exam conditions to get comfortable with the format and time constraints. This can be especially helpful for reducing exam anxiety.<\/li>\n<li><strong>Debate Key Concepts:<\/strong> Engage in respectful debates about different perspectives and interpretations of the material. This can deepen your understanding and challenge your assumptions.<\/li>\n<li><strong>Teach Each Other:<\/strong> Assign different topics to members and have them teach the material to the group. Teaching is a powerful way to solidify your own understanding.<\/li>\n<li><strong>Share Resources:<\/strong> Create a shared repository for study materials, articles, videos, and other helpful resources.<\/li>\n<li><strong>Take Breaks:<\/strong> Remember to take short breaks during long study sessions to avoid burnout. Get up, stretch, and grab a snack to stay refreshed and focused.<\/li>\n<li><strong>Evaluate and Reflect:<\/strong> At the end of each session, take a few minutes to evaluate what worked well and what could be improved. Reflect on your learning and identify areas where you need to focus your individual study efforts.<\/li>\n<\/ol>\n<h2><strong>Tips for Online Study Groups:<\/strong><\/h2>\n<h3><strong>For online study group sessions, consider these additional tips:<\/strong><\/h3>\n<ul>\n<li><strong>Test your technology:<\/strong> Before each session, ensure your microphone, camera, and internet connection are working properly.<\/li>\n<li><strong>Minimize distractions:<\/strong> Find a quiet space where you won&#8217;t be interrupted during the session.<\/li>\n<li><strong>Use visual aids:<\/strong> Share your screen to show presentations, diagrams, or other visual aids to enhance understanding.<\/li>\n<li><strong>Be mindful of time zones:<\/strong> If your group members are in different time zones, be sure to schedule meetings that are convenient for everyone.<\/li>\n<\/ul>\n<h2><strong>Making the Most of Your Study Group:<\/strong><\/h2>\n<p>A <a title=\"How to Form and Manage a Successful College Study Group\" href=\"https:\/\/explainlearning.com\/blog\/how-to-form-and-manage-a-successful-college-study-group\/\"><strong>successful college study group<\/strong><\/a> is more than just a group of students studying together.
